Norfolk disabilities charity makes plea after 'funding cliff edge'
Bosses at the BUILD charity have appealed for for help so that the charity, which saw its income cut by £30,000 last year, can keep providing crucial social, leisure and learning opportunities for adults with disabilities.
Demand for services from the charity, founded in 1967 and based in Bank Street in Norwich, is increasing, but income dropped by 41pc.
It has been hit hard by national changes in charitable trust funding and the restructuring or closure of organisations which traditionally given grants.
The charity is urging local people, businesses and funders to help protect the lifeline which community-based charities provide to people in need.
